Job Description
NVIDIA is looking for a creative Advanced Development Engineer to join the Software Architecture Team. In this role, you will shape the future of data centers, management and monitoring solutions. You will dive into emerging technologies, define and prove concepts, and identify or create the necessary frameworks. Your responsibilities will include defining and implementing large-scale telemetry pipelines, ensuring data integrity, and designing simulation solutions and other innovative technologies. You will also design and optimize data architecture to support robust and scalable systems. As part of the architecture team, you will influence cross-company solutions and have the opportunity to participate in open source projects and communities!
What you'll be doing:
Discover and assess emerging technologies and innovations to ensure they align with our technological goals and business value.
Develop and integrate software services into the Data Center life-cycle.
Incorporate new data sources to consistently expand the capabilities of the centralized Data Lake.
Build high-performance ETL pipelines with sophisticated data integrity control.
Collaborate with various NVIDIA teams to define and implement solutions for their business requirements.
Work closely with architects and data scientists to shape solutions and meet business needs.
Contribute to defining the architecture for next-generation monitoring and analytics solutions for large-scale Data Centers.
Expand the capabilities of existing solutions and Open Source projects, and contribute to the community.
What we need to see:
BSc. or MSc. in Computer Engineering or Computer Science (or equivalent experience).
5+ years of experience in development.
Experience with modern analytic tools and platforms such as Spark, Data Bricks, etc.
Perfect understanding of telemetry solutions at scale and automation technologies, along with modern application platforms and paradigms.
Advanced coding skills agnostic to development languages and tools, from ETL pipelines to standalone solutions.
Ways to stand out from the crowd:
Familiarity with cloud-native development and deployment methodologies.
Experience with public cloud solutions (AWS, GCP, Azure).
Background in data center design and technologies.
Experience with large-scale data processing systems.
Existing contributions to open-source communities.
